There is currently no active National Basketball Association franchise that utilizes a bear as its primary team name or mascot branding. While the Memphis Grizzlies—a grizzly bear being a large species of brown bear—are based in the NBA, no team is officially named the "Bears." The bear remains a common mascot in collegiate athletics across the country, but in the professional basketball landscape, the branding convention favors other animal identifiers, mythical creatures, or thematic concepts rather than a simple bear moniker.
